Weather and Climate in Muçum, Brazil

Muçum is a municipality located in the state of Rio Grande do Sul, Brazil. The town experiences a humid subtropical climate, characterized by warm summers, mild winters, and well-distributed rainfall throughout the year. Seasonal Temperature and Precipitation

One significant aspect of Muçum's climate is the distinct seasonal variations in temperature and precipitation. The table below provides an overview of the average monthly temperature and precipitation throughout the year:

Month Average Temperature (°C) Precipitation (mm)
January 25 150
February 24 130
March 23 140
April 20 110
May 17 100
June 15 90
July 15 90
August 16 100
September 17 110
October 19 120
November 21 130
December 23 140

As illustrated in the table, Muçum experiences its warmest temperatures in January, with average highs of 25°C, while the coldest temperatures occur in June, with average highs of 15°C. Additionally, the town receives the highest amount of precipitation during the summer months, particularly in January and February, whereas the winter months are relatively drier.

Climate Characteristics

Muçum's climate is best characterized as a humid subtropical climate, with distinct seasons and moderate to high humidity levels throughout the year. The town experiences hot, humid summers and mild winters, with a relatively even distribution of rainfall. This climate classification is commonly found in the southern hemisphere, particularly in regions with significant forest cover and diverse vegetation.

The moderate temperatures and adequate rainfall contribute to the lush greenery and diverse ecosystem in Muçum and its surrounding areas. The town's climate is conducive to agricultural activities, supporting the cultivation of various crops and the growth of native vegetation.
